How Long Does It Take to Replace Drum Brakes?


Replacing drum brakes is a crucial maintenance task that can impact your vehicle's safety and performance. Understanding how long the process takes can help you plan better and ensure your vehicle operates efficiently. Typically, the time required to replace drum brakes can range from 1 to 3 hours, depending on various factors.

The skill level of the mechanic is another critical factor. A professional mechanic with extensive experience in brake replacements can complete the job more quickly than a novice. If you choose to do the replacement yourself, your skill and familiarity with brake systems will significantly affect the duration of the task. Having the right tools and understanding the step-by-step process is essential if you're considering a DIY approach.

Moreover, additional complications can arise during the replacement. For example, if there is extensive wear on other brake components or if rust and corrosion are present, this may require extra time for repairs or replacements. It's also essential to inspect parts like wheel cylinders, brake shoes, and hardware. If any of these components show signs of damage, they may need replacing, which can further extend the time needed for the job.


Preparation can also influence the time for a drum brake replacement. Ensuring that you have all necessary tools and parts at hand can reduce downtime. Tasks such as lifting the vehicle, removing the wheel, and accessing the drum require some initial effort. Ensuring proper safety measures are in place, such as using jack stands and wearing safety gear, is crucial for a safe and efficient process.


Finally, after the new drum brakes are installed, it’s advisable to test drive the vehicle to ensure that everything is functioning correctly. This step, while often overlooked, is vital to confirm that the brakes are working effectively and to provide peace of mind that your vehicle is safe to drive.


In conclusion, while the average time to replace drum brakes is between 1 to 3 hours, various factors such as vehicle design, mechanic skill level, potential complications, preparation, and post-installation testing can modify this estimate.
